Ratan Naval Tata (December 28, 1937 – October 9, 2024) was an Indian industrialist and philanthropist from Mumbai. He served as chairman of Tata Group, leading its global expansion and modernization for decades. His legacy includes receiving India's highest civilian honors for his contributions.

Capitolo 2 · 1991· Capitolo 2 di 6

Career Beginnings

Ratan Tata’s career path led him to assume leadership of one of India's most respected conglomerates. He took on the challenging role of chairman for both Tata Group and Tata Sons in 1991. This appointment marked the beginning of a significant era for the diverse industrial entity, steering its direction and expansion.

Capitolo 3 · 1991· Capitolo 3 di 6

Major Achievements and Career Highlights

Under Ratan Tata's chairmanship from 1991 to 2012, the Tata Group experienced substantial growth and transformation. His strategic vision helped expand the conglomerate's global footprint and diversify its business interests. These years were characterized by bold decisions and a forward-looking approach to industrial development.

His contributions to the nation were formally recognized with India's highest civilian honors. In 2000, he was awarded the Padma Bhushan, acknowledging his distinguished service of a high order. Eight years later, in 2008, he received the Padma Vibhushan, the country's second-highest civilian honor, further affirming his immense societal and industrial impact.

Capitolo 5 · 2012· Capitolo 5 di 6

Later Years

Even after stepping down as chairman in 2012, Ratan Tata briefly returned to leadership. He served as the interim chairman of Tata Group and Tata Sons from October 2016 to February 2017, demonstrating his continued dedication to the organization. His passing on October 9, 2024, in his birth city of Mumbai, India, marked the end of a long and influential life.
